Application | Comment | Organism |
---|---|---|
analysis | development of a simple thermal shift assay, which does not use ACP-linked substrates, to determine the binding ability of triclosan to the enzyme's active site | Staphylococcus aureus |

Protein Variants | Comment | Organism |
---|---|---|
A95V | about 15% of wild-type activtiy, no inhibition by triclosan and no shift in melting temperature in presence of both triclosan and NADP+ | Staphylococcus aureus |
F204S | no shift in melting temperature in presence of both triclosan and NADP+ | Staphylococcus aureus |
I193S | no shift in melting temperature in presence of both triclosan and NADP+ | Staphylococcus aureus |
M99T | mutant shows a similar shift in melting temperature in presence of both triclosan and NADP+ as wild-type | Staphylococcus aureus |

Temperature Stability Minimum [°C] | Temperature Stability Maximum [°C] | Comment | Organism |
---|---|---|---|
39.4 | - |
mutant A95V, melting temperature | Staphylococcus aureus |
40.2 | - |
mutant M99T, melting temperature | Staphylococcus aureus |
40.5 | - |
wild-type, melting temperature | Staphylococcus aureus |
58.8 | - |
wild-type, melting temperature in presence of both triclosan and NADP+. Neither triclosan nor NADP+ alone increases the Tm value | Staphylococcus aureus |
60.2 | - |
mutant M99T, melting temperature in presence of both triclosan and NADP+ | Staphylococcus aureus |
